Simply What Is Cashmere and Where Does It Originate from?






Cashmere is derived from the soft undercoat of cashmere goats, largely located in Mongolia, China, Iran, and Afghanistan. This thorough process adds to the scarcity and high cost of cashmere. With its origin in the harsh landscapes of Asia, cashmere is a testament to nature's ability to create deluxe from difficulty.

The One-of-a-kind Characteristics of Each Type of Cashmere



Having actually explored the various categories of cashmere, it becomes evident that each kind boasts its distinct collection of features. Mongolian cashmere, for circumstances, is renowned for its superior top quality, due to Mongolia's severe winter seasons that generate longer and finer fibers. Alternatively, Chinese cashmere is commonly extra economical, though its shorter fibers can reduce durability.
